About D.W. Berning

D.W. Berning is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Hardware and Architecture, Instrumentation and Mechanical Engineering, having authored 73 papers that have together received 1.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Silicon Carbide Semiconductor Technologies (51 papers), Semiconductor materials and devices (17 papers), Electromagnetic Compatibility and Noise Suppression (16 papers), Electrostatic Discharge in Electronics (15 papers), Advancements in Semiconductor Devices and Circuit Design (14 papers), Silicon and Solar Cell Technologies (10 papers), Integrated Circuits and Semiconductor Failure Analysis (8 papers) and Advanced DC-DC Converters (7 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Electrical and Electronic Engineering (1.5k citations), Bioengineering (108 citations),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(155 citations), Condensed Matter Physics (53 citations) and Biomedical Engineering (176 citations). D.W. Berning has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Egypt and Puerto Rico. Frequent co-authors include Allen R. Hefner, Ty McNutt, Ranbir Singh, Sei‐Hyung Ryu, Jih‐Sheng Lai, H. Alan Mantooth, D.L. Blackburn, S. Semancik, David L. Blackburn and John S. Suehle. Their work appears in journals such as IEEE Transactions on Industry Applications, Proceedings of the IEEE, Solid-State Electronics, IEEE Transactions on Power Electronics and IEEE Transactions on Electron Devices.
